What you’ll be doing

You’ll take ownership of the day‑to‑day running of our London office, our busiest site and act as the central coordination point for our offices. Working closely with the People and IT teams and reporting to our Global Facilities Manager, you’ll keep our spaces welcoming, safe and well‑run, freeing the wider facilities function to focus on strategy and compliance as we grow.

Core responsibilities:
  • Take ownership of the day‑to‑day running of the London office, ensuring it’s welcoming, well‑stocked and running smoothly.
  • Act as the first point of contact for the London team on all office, facilities and workplace matters.
  • Provide central coordination and support for our offices, working with local contacts to keep practices consistent.
  • Support day‑to‑day health & safety management, supporting the Global Facilities Manager’s wider health & safety and compliance framework.
Day‑to‑day activities:
  • Manage office supplies, deliveries, visitors and the general upkeep of the global offices you cover.
  • Liaise with building management on maintenance, security and facilities issues, escalating where needed.
  • Raise invoices and purchase orders, and keep facilities records accurate and up to date.
  • Support health & safety operations; first aid provisions, fire safety, drills, inductions and event risk assessments.
  • Maintain office information, supplier and contact records across the offices you support.
  • Oversee the day‑to‑day handling of incoming mail and packages in London.
  • Support onboarding logistics for new joiners; welcome visiting colleagues from our other offices.
What you’ll bring
Technical skills:
  • Proficiency in everyday workplace tools such as Google Workspace (or Microsoft Office) and Slack.
  • Comfortable picking up new systems quickly; for example invoicing, desk‑booking and ticketing platforms.
  • A working understanding of office health & safety basics (first aid and fire marshal training will be provided).
  • Enough IT familiarity to work alongside IT teams and support basic office equipment needs.
Soft skills:
  • Multitasking; balancing competing responsibilities and switching between tasks quickly.
  • Proactive problem‑solving; you anticipate what needs doing and take ownership without being asked.
  • Clear communication and relationship‑building with internal teams, local office contacts and external suppliers.
  • Strong organisation and attention to detail, including across different sites and time zones.
  • A warm, helpful approach and a genuine interest in creating a great workplace experience.
